For 22 years I was shut down to all forms of singing around others after being told by a friend I was off key. This was after many “accomplishments” with my voice in high school as a member of an elite traveling paid choir and a soloist (despite raging anxiety every time)!

It affected way more than just my ability to sing. It affected the way I communicated and how I spoke up for myself (or didnt), and even how I valued myself, as a downhill affect from the other aspects.

The singing wound is intense, and it can affect ANYONE.
